Transaction e16d405cd5b8aa2ec1a40efb61fdc886b614cb2d518cda01dc6f5553815e6078

block
51017673471d699ef6d21f7c9bcd76ce752d4208385bffc746de26ae508c9a05

1 Input

25 Outputs